Top Seafood Options for Rapid Stamina Recovery
For players who spend substantial time near the coastal waters, seafood-based two-star dishes are incredibly valuable. A prime example is Crispy Baked Cod, which combines a single cod with versatile wheat to create a highly reliable early-game option. This simple dish can be prepared at any standard stove using minimal ingredients.
Another excellent maritime alternative is the classic Fish Sandwich, requiring only one generic fish and a handful of wheat. Because any standard catch satisfies the recipe requirement, it serves as a perfect way to filter out low-value inventory items. These quick seafood plates ensure you remain energized without wasting rare ocean captures.
Sweet and Refreshing Treats for Daily Ventures
If you prefer foraging and farming over fishing, the valley offers several excellent dessert options that require minimal preparation. The basic Shake stands out as a top contender, utilizing a single carton of milk bought directly from Remy's kitchen pantry. This liquid treat provides a quick burst of energy to keep you moving through the biomes.
For hotter days in the sun, learning to craft Plain Snow Cones offers a straightforward path to refreshing your character's stamina. This frosty item relies heavily on slush ice, making it an excellent utility choice once you unlock advanced ingredients. Keeping a stack of these sweet creations in your backpack ensures you are always prepared for unexpected tasks.
